**Finance Review: Marwick Lane Lease**

Quick one for branch managers — we've renegotiated the Marwick Lane warehouse lease with Tollbridge Estates. New terms knock about 12% off annual cost and add a break clause at year three. Fit-out allowance covers the racking upgrade, so park those capex requests. Savings get redirected rather than banked, and you'll see why. The reasoning connects to the plan noted below.

internal memo for tagef-hadup: Gross margin on Ulaath came in at 15 percent against a plan of 5 percent. Only 7 of the 120 pilot accounts renewed Ulaath, so a churn review is set for October 15.

# InkLedger Environments

InkLedger, our PDF invoice renderer, runs in three environments: dev, staging, and production. Each environment has its own font cache, template bucket, and render queue. New team members should verify staging parity before promoting any template change. Please read each setting carefully before editing anything. The staging environment currently uses the following configuration values.

deployment values, yadup-tajof:
oliath:
  log_level: debug
  metrics_host: metrics.oliath.zemvarlabs.internal
  pool_size: 4

Quick heads-up on Pinwheel UI versioning: we cut a minor release every sprint, and anything touching component props needs a changeset file in the PR. No changeset, no merge — the bot will nag you. Majors are rare and go through the design council first. The full policy, with examples of what counts as breaking, lives on the internal page below.

wiki page, bahip-yahip: https://grafana.qirvanlabs.corp/browse/display/projects/cc3a1b9dbfc9

## Deployment

Textgate's encoding sniffer runs as a sidecar next to the upload service. Deploy both together; the sniffer inspects the first 64 KB of each uploaded text file and tags it before storage. Mismatched tags block ingestion, so keep the confidence threshold sane. The sidecar reads its runtime settings from the values below.

deployment values, yafop-fahap:
[lamwyn]
team = silath
access_code = ac_166fb2
host = lamwyn.orvexgrid.example
port = 9300
owner = pelael.praius
peer = istiel.zarqeldyn.corp